The definition for naive is "Lacking worldy wisdom." Used in a sentence: The naive Simon assumed that everyone was as simple and kind as he was. The definition for corroborate is "to support with evidence.", the definition for anthology is "A collection of selected literary pieces.", and the definition for stifle is "To repress or discourage."

The definition for heinous is "Shockingly evil." Used in a sentence: Eduardo's heinous betrayal of Lydia shocked even Latasha, who knew his evil ways. The definition for gargantuan is "gigantic.", the definition for aerate is "To supply with air.", and the definition for mundane is "Practical, ordinary."

The definition for inauspicious is "Not favorable." Used in a sentence: Gary believed the black foreboding sky was an inauspicious sign. The definition for ramble is "to wander, physically or in language.", the definition for colossal is "Immense, enormous.", and the definition for solace is "Source of consolation."
